Know JavaScript? Learn how to make native apps in a few hours using React Native.
Why learn React Native?
React Native is an exciting new tool for building native applications using a language you probably already know well: JavaScript. (It's worth noting that React Native is fundamentally different from tools like Cordova. React Native apps use truly native APIs and UI components which means your apps feel and work like any other traditional native app.) This is exciting because it opens new doors for experimentation across platforms without having to learn entire new languages and development ecosystems. In fact you can learn what you need to get started in just a few hours!
But the real power of React Native is how it will begin to shape engineering teams for products that must target the web, iOS, and Android. Using React for the product's web app and React Native for its mobile apps holds the promise of allowing more unified engineering teams, and making product development considerably more efficient. Expect to see a lot of this sort of streamlining as the technology matures. Learning React Native today will position you well for a future that relies much more heavily on similar tooling.
Ready to begin?
React Native Tutorial: https://www.tutorialspoint.com/react_native/index.htm
React Native Fundamentals - Course by @tylermcginnis33 : https://egghead.io/courses/react-native-fundamentals
Build iOS Apps with React Native | Pluralsight: https://www.pluralsight.com/courses/build-ios-apps-react-native
The Complete React Native and Redux Course | Udemy: https://www.udemy.com/the-complete-react-native-and-redux-course/?altsc=610300
Build Cross Platform React Native Apps with Exponent and Redux | Pluralsight: https://www.pluralsight.com/courses/build-react-native-exponent-redux-apps
react-native training · GitBook: https://www.gitbook.com/book/unbug/react-native-training/details
Learn React Native Quickly | DailyDriplogologo: https://www.dailydrip.com/topics/react-native/
GitHub - hsavit1/Awesome-React-Native-Education: Use this to learn React Native: https://github.com/hsavit1/Awesome-React-Native-Education
A Complete Guide to Flexbox : https://css-tricks.com/snippets/css/a-guide-to-flexbox/
GitHub - ericdouglas/ES6-Learning: List of resources to learn ECMAScript 6!: https://github.com/ericdouglas/ES6-Learning
GitHub - happypoulp/redux-tutorial: Learn how to use redux step by step: https://github.com/happypoulp/redux-tutorial
Mac OS X Development Tutorial for Beginners Part 1: Intro to Xcode: https://www.raywenderlich.com/110170/mac-os-x-development-tutorial-for-beginners-part-1-intro-to-xcode
Android Studio : https://www.tutorialspoint.com/android/android_studio.htm
40 Terminal Tips and Tricks You Never Thought You Needed: https://computers.tutsplus.com/tutorials/40-terminal-tips-and-tricks-you-never-thought-you-needed--mac-51192
CocoaPods Guides - Using CocoaPods: https://guides.cocoapods.org/using/using-cocoapods.html

Nhận xét
Đăng nhận xét